Two dominant guards in King Mcfadden and Treymar Jones are getting ready to go toe-to-toe. The Tocoi Creek Toros will take on the Milton Panthers at 7:00 p.m. on Monday. Both teams are coming into the match red-hot, with Tocoi Creek sitting on seven straight victories and Milton on six.
Tocoi Creek is on a roll after a high-stakes playoff matchup on Wednesday. They came out on top against Fletcher by a score of 67-54. Given the Toros' advantage in MaxPreps' Florida basketball rankings (they are ranked 41st, while the Senators are ranked 125th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.

Tocoi Creek found their leader in freshman Mcfadden, who almost dropped a double-double with 19 points and nine rebounds. The game was Mcfadden's third in a row with at least 19 points. Another player making a difference was Marc Mitchell, who posted 12 points in addition to six boards and three steals.
Meanwhile, it was a proper cat-fight when Milton took on Oviedo on Wednesday. Milton s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 62-59 win over Oviedo.
Tocoi Creek's victory bumped their record up to 25-3. As for Milton, their win bumped their record up to 20-7.
